Other new and altered motions and amendments *S5M-05275 David Stewart: Professor Crichton Lang Lecture, "The Front Leg of a Dinosaur" That the Parliament commends the deputy principal of the University of the Highlands — and Islands (UHI), Professor Crichton Lang, who gave a lecture in Inverness in April 2017 entitled "The front leg of a dinosaur: form and function in biology and in the university sector"; acknowledges that Professor Lang trained and worked as a vet before moving to a full-time career in academia; notes that the lecture drew parallels between the development of universities and the evolution of animal life; further notes that he compared the two by explaining that just as the evolution of animals and their anatomical form is influenced by genes and the environment, so the development of universities is influenced by the regulatory frameworks and various environments they operate in, and thanks Professor Lang for all that he does for UHI.
